Civil liability for bodily injuries is one of the most important branches of civil law. It provides effective legal protection for those injured in accidents and injuries.
## Basis of Liability
Civil liability is based on:
### Fault
- Fault means breach of legal or social obligation
- Fault may be intentional or negligent
### Bodily Injury
- Direct physical harm
- Loss of work capacity
- Pain and suffering
### Causal Connection
- Damage must be direct result of fault
Kuwait's Court of Cassation in Decision No. 890/2019 ruled that simple negligence is sufficient to incur civil liability.

## Calculation of Compensation
### Material Compensation
Calculated based on:
- Medical treatment and care costs
- Lost income during disability
- Rehabilitation costs
- Future care expenses (for permanent disabilities)
### Moral Compensation
Assessed based on:
- Severity of pain and suffering
- Expected recovery period
- Psychological impact of injury
- Loss of opportunities and normal life
## Liability in Specific Cases
### Traffic Accidents
Person liable for accident must compensate victims.
### Industrial Accidents
Employer is liable for worker injuries at workplace.
### Sports Accidents
Person responsible for misconduct bears liability.
## Role of Insurance
### Liability Insurance
Covers compensation arising from civil liability.
### Personal Accident Insurance
Covers bodily injuries to insured regardless of liability.
## Modern Issues
### Medical Liability
Doctors may bear liability for medical errors and negligence.
### Liability for Dangerous Products
Manufacturers are liable for injuries from defective products.
